Swedish metal has always been a favourite of mine, especially the endless amount of obscure singles.
Here are some singles I'll hold tight til' I die.
Zone Zero - Heavy Metal 7'' - To me, THE best Swedish single together with GC 7''. Every time I put this on the player I get blown away. It's simple, it's fkin perfect.
Gotham City - Gotham City 7'' - -"-
Jackwave - King of the Sea 7'' - Proud, NWOBHM like heavy metal with a majestic sing-a-long chorus. Too bad their 2nd single only exist in 5 test press copies...
Grave - Screaming from the Grave 7'' - Usually, synth is a big turn off when it comes to metal. But there is unbelievaby good stuff with them too.. This is one of them.
220 Volt - Prisoner of War 7'' - I crushes rest of their work COMPLETELY. Raw, heavy, epic.. etc etc etc.
Scratch - Before the Rain 7'' - Well, a-side is good but the real treat is metal breaker of course.. One of the best swedish songs ever.
Onyx - Karon 7'' - Amazing heavy metal sung in swedish. Some might think it's a bit lightweight and not as metal as 220 V for example, but it's a fave for me without a doubt.
Maninnya Blade - The Barbarian 7'' - Usually, I'm not a big fan of thrash metal and such.. But this is CRUSHING.
Behemoth - Deathwings 7'' - No words needed. I'm not sure of which song is the better.. Right now it's Vengeance. It has everything. Some errie evil thing going on here.
